MySQL 8.0.40
Source Code Documentation
|
This struct is used for merging chunks for filesort() For filesort() with fixed-size keys we use memcmp to compare rows. More...
#include <cmp_varlen_keys.h>
Public Member Functions | |
Merge_chunk_greater (size_t len) | |
Merge_chunk_greater (Sort_param *param) | |
bool | operator() (Merge_chunk *a, Merge_chunk *b) const |
bool | key_is_greater_than (uchar *key1, uchar *key2) const |
Public Attributes | |
size_t | m_len |
Sort_param * | m_param |
This struct is used for merging chunks for filesort() For filesort() with fixed-size keys we use memcmp to compare rows.
For variable length keys, we use cmp_varlen_keys to compare rows.
|
inlineexplicit |
|
inlineexplicit |
|
inline |
size_t Merge_chunk_greater::m_len |
Sort_param* Merge_chunk_greater::m_param |